    Achieving Financial Freedom Before 40: A Practical Guide for Indians

    Financial freedom means having enough wealth to live comfortably without relying on active employment. It’s about creating a sustainable income that covers your expenses, allowing you to retire early or pursue passions without financial constraints. ​

    Step 1: Determine Your Financial Independence Number (FI Number)

    Your FI Number is the amount of money you need to support your lifestyle indefinitely. A common rule is:

    • FI Number = Annual Expenses × 25

    For instance, if your yearly expenses are ₹10 lakhs, you’ll need ₹2.5 crores to achieve financial independence. ​

    Step 2: Start Early and Save Aggressively

    Time is a crucial factor in building wealth. The earlier you start saving, the more you benefit from compound interest. ​

    • Aim to save 30-50% of your income. If you earn ₹50,000 monthly, try saving ₹15,000-₹25,000. ​
    • Reduce unnecessary expenses. Opt for cost-effective alternatives, cook at home, and avoid lifestyle inflation. ​

    Step 3: Invest Wisely in the Indian Market

    Saving alone isn’t sufficient; investing helps grow your wealth. ​

    • Mutual Funds and SIPs: Investing ₹20,000 monthly can accumulate over ₹1 crore in 15 years. ​
    • Stock Market: Invest in reputable companies across sectors. Conduct thorough research or consult financial advisors. ​
    • Real Estate: Rental properties in cities like Delhi or Mumbai can provide steady income. Alternatively, consider Real Estate Investment Trusts (REITs) for lower investment thresholds. ​
    • Fixed Income Instruments: Public Provident Fund (PPF) offers tax-free returns at 7.1% annually. ​

    Step 4: Build Passive Income Streams

    Creating passive income ensures financial stability even without active employment. ​

    • Dividend Income: Invest in dividend-paying stocks to earn regular payouts. ​
    • Online Ventures: Start a blog, YouTube channel, or create online courses to generate income. ​
    • Rental Income: Leasing out property can provide consistent earnings.
    • Peer-to-Peer Lending: Lend money through regulated platforms to earn interest. ​

    Step 5: Optimize Taxes and Minimize Debt

    Efficient tax planning and debt management are vital. ​

    • Tax Benefits: Utilize Section 80C deductions by investing in PPF, ELSS, or life insurance. ​
    • Avoid High-Interest Debt: Steer clear of credit card debt and unnecessary loans. If you have a home loan, aim to repay it early. ​

    Step 6: Enhance Skills and Increase Income

    Boosting your income accelerates your journey to financial freedom. ​

    • Learn In-Demand Skills: Acquire skills like digital marketing, coding, or data analysis. ​
    • Career Advancement: Seek promotions or better job opportunities every few years to increase earnings. ​

    Step 7: Secure Adequate Health Insurance

    Healthcare costs can derail financial plans. Ensure you have comprehensive health insurance to cover medical emergencies.

    Step 8: Monitor and Adjust Your Financial Plan

    Regularly review your financial goals and investments. Adjust your strategies based on life changes, market conditions, and personal aspirations. ​

    Achieving financial freedom before 40 in India is attainable with disciplined saving, smart investing, and continuous learning. By following these steps, you can create a secure financial future and enjoy the freedom to pursue your passions.
